Watch as Coach explains that today's baseball can be a 12-month cycle for pitchers. Coach's throwing schedule involves two months of no throwing and two months of buildup which helps maintain strong arms and supports the pitcher's overall health. For high school pitchers who are multi-sport athletes this rest and build up period already exists.
